From Dara...

 

"Early 90's hardcore and jungle duo, Naughty Naughty & Psycho who had several releases on the classic Rugged Vinyl label in 1992 & 1993. Their final release was Rugged Vinyl #10 in 1994 . Naughty Naughty had one solo release on Rugged Vinyl, also in 1994.

S.M.F. stood for Stiff Middle Finger, Small Medium Fries & Serious Mo'Fo's, changing from release to release."
